Basic mental model

A routine Romanowsky film can suggest inclusions, but a targeted stain demonstrates selected material. Compare number, shape, border, distribution, neighboring cells, routine appearance, confirmatory method, and diagnostic limits directly; one feature alone is insufficient.

Howell-Jolly bodies are usually solitary, round, sharply bordered DNA remnants on Wright-Giemsa. Pappenheimer granules are small irregular peripheral clusters that require Perls confirmation for iron. Basophilic stippling is diffuse fine or coarse blue granularity. Cabot rings are thin thread-like loops or figure-eight structures. Hb C-like crystals are dense rectangular or bar-shaped intracellular structures requiring hemoglobin characterization, not morphology alone.

A supravital stain is applied in vitro to living cells and directly shows Heinz bodies as one or more round blue-green inclusions. Wright-Giemsa does not show Heinz bodies directly; bite cells are indirect evidence after splenic removal of Heinz-containing membrane. Bite or blister cells plus oxidative context prompts supravital consideration. Angular clustered granules prompt Perls iron confirmation.

Inclusion evidence and stain-validity workflow

  1. Exclude overlay or artifact

    Refocus and compare repeated fields; route precipitate, overlay, or uncertain cell relationship to repeat preparation.

  2. Support intracellular material

    Require material within an intact RBC with reproducible morphology before a provisional inclusion label.

  3. Route parasite-like material

    Prompt qualified malaria review for suspicious parasite-like material; do not identify parasites by color alone.

  4. Confirm or hold

    Use Perls or supravital stain only with valid controls; failed controls invalidate the stain until correction, repeat, or escalation.
